Hi Supriya
You can create different interactive filters based on your condition (Reports > Interactive filters).
Then add it to your dashboard.
Then on widget/report on dashboard select the checkbox 'follow interactive filter'.

There is how you can add, first you need to have your related list in your report, on this case Incident, then to add the interactive filters follow this instructions:

1- Category Interactive filte:

   - On the Add Widget Select Interactive Filters

Marco0o1_0-1694183796445.png

  - Select Type Choice

Marco0o1_1-1694183821318.png

 - Add to your dashboard

Marco0o1_2-1694183853592.png

2 - Groups Interactive Filter

 - In your interactive filter tab select Reference

Marco0o1_3-1694183890038.png

- The select for assignment group, if you need want a single or multiple choice

Marco0o1_4-1694183947387.png

3- Priority Interactive Filter

- For the Priority just add the single:

Marco0o1_5-1694184031838.png

 

And there is how it look for me:

Marco0o1_6-1694184053098.png

If you want to do for another table you can create your owns filters depending on the table, If you want to filter depending a Reference table just remember you need your filter to target the reference table not your source table, as example for filter the field "Assignment Group" in your Incident Table, the dynamic filter target the "sys_user_group" table to apply the filter. You can create as many in accord to your needs.
